REVIEW OF SYSTEMS Following the medical history, an overall assessment of a patient’s health history on a system-by-system basis should be conducted. This assessment provides an opportunity for a more focused evaluation of the patient. This review should encompass all body systems (Box 1.2). Physical Examination The physical examination encompasses an evaluation of a patient’s overall health as well as a breast and gyneco-logic examination. The general physical examination servesto detect abnormalities suggested by the medical history as well as unsuspected problems. Specific information the patientgives during the history should guide the practitioner to areas of physical examination that may not be sur-veyed in a routine screening. The extent of the exami-nation is based on the practitioner’s clinical relationship with the patient, what is being medically managed by other clinicians, and what is medically indicated.
